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team begins by assessing the damage and developing a customized repair plan that meets your unique needs. This includes identifying the source of the leak and determining the extent of the damage.
Step 2: Drying Out the Affected Area
Using specialized equipment, our technicians dry out the affected area, removing any excess water and moisture to prevent further damage.
Step 3: Repairing Damaged Subflooring
Once the area is dry, our technicians repair any damaged subflooring, using high-quality materials and techniques to ensure a durable and long-lasting repair.
Step 4: Inspecting and Testing
Finally, our team inspects and tests the repaired area to ensure it’s safe and secure. We also provide you with a detailed report of the repairs, including before-and-after photos and a list of any materials used.

Common Questions About Subfloor Water Damage Repair
Q: What causes subfloor water damage?
A: Subfloor water damage is typically caused by hidden leaks, pipe bursts, or flooding. It can also be caused by poor drainage, clogged gutters, or heavy rainfall. Our team can help you identify the source of the damage and develop a customized repair plan to fix it.
Q: How long does subfloor water damage repair take?
A: The length of time it takes to repair subfloor water damage depends on the severity and size of the affected area. On average, our team can complete repairs within 3-5 days, but this can vary depending on the complexity of the repair.
Q: Is subfloor water damage repair covered by insurance?
A: In many cases, subfloor water damage repair is covered by insurance. But, this depends on the type of policy you have and the circumstances surrounding the damage. Our team can help you navigate the insurance process and ensure you get the coverage you need.
Q: Can I prevent subfloor water damage?
A: Yes, there are several steps you can take to prevent subfloor water damage. These include regular inspections, fixing leaks quickly, and maintaining good drainage around your home.
